Transaction 52cdbc583b3a283554b3118d7fee9247fd0c7f4f666bae413b4475ce6a90b11e

1 Input
2 Outputs
  • 52cdbc583b3a283554b3118d7fee9247fd0c7f4f666bae413b4475ce6a90b11e:0
  • value  1927171
    address  154iwHEJa2BLegywdCZZSfUHXojj94aFru
  • 52cdbc583b3a283554b3118d7fee9247fd0c7f4f666bae413b4475ce6a90b11e:1
  • value  3830353
    address  3FnWNMRbk7Qj9xTELTefY9vQPNrjPyfPLh